As an Assistant Behavior Analyst, you will play a vital role in supporting and enhancing evidence-based ABA interventions across home, school, and community settings.
Key Responsibilities
Clinical Assessment & Implementation
Conduct skills assessments and assist in functional behavior assessments (FBAs).
Help design, update, and implement individualized Behavior Intervention Plans (BIPs) under the supervision of a Licensed Behavior Analyst (BCBA/LBA).?
Observe clients and record behavioral data across environments to support data-driven treatment and progress evaluation.
Supervision & Support
Provide mentorship, feedback, and direct supervision to RBAIs and behavior technicians, ensuring fidelity to intervention protocols.
Review session notes, data sheets, and contribute to staff in-service training.
Coach caregivers and staff on evidence-based ABA strategies, skill acquisition, and behavior reduction techniques.
Collaboration & Communication
Attend and contribute to team meetings, clinical reviews, and parent consultations.
Communicate clearly and professionally with families, supervisors, and interdisciplinary partners.
Support scheduling, documentation, and insurance compliance as needed.
Compliance & Development
Maintain adherence to Oregon Health Authority (OHA) regulations and BARB licensing standards for Assistant Behavior Analysts, including supervision requirements.?
Participate in required continuing education and professional development; stay current on trauma-informed, assent-based, and culturally competent ABA practice.
Requirements
Bachelor's degree in Psychology, Education, Behavior Analysis, or related field (required); Master's preferred.
Must have a current BCaBA certification or Oregon LABA license, or eligibility to obtain both.?
Demonstrated experience implementing ABA programs and supervising staff preferred.
Exceptional observational, data recording/reporting, and communication skills.
Ability to pass state-required background check.
Compassionate, collaborative, and adaptive professional mindset.
